Web1. The smallest planet in our solar system and nearest to the Sun, 2. Mercury is only slightly larger than Earth's Moon. 3. From the surface of Mercury, 4. the Sun would appear more than three times as large 5. as it does when viewed from Earth, 6. and the sunlight would be as much as seven times brighter. 7. For example, Houston's climate is hot and humid in the summer and cool in the winter. Seasons. Caused by Earth being TILTED on its axis as it is revolving in its orbit around the sun. Moon. a natural satellite (orbits another object) of Earth.

WebEarth, Moon, Sun Vocabulary Sphere Round 3-dimensional object The Earth is shaped like a sphere. Axis The imaginary vertical line that goes through the center of the Earth, the poles are at each end Earth is tilted 23.5⁰ The Earth rotates on its axis.
